黑狐家游戏

阿里分布式框架,揭秘阿里巴巴在云计算领域的核心竞争力,阿里分布式框架dubbo

欧气 0 0

本文目录导读:

  1. 阿里分布式框架概述
  2. 阿里分布式框架的核心技术
  3. 阿里分布式框架的优势

随着互联网的快速发展,云计算已经成为当今企业转型升级的重要驱动力,阿里巴巴作为国内领先的云计算服务商,其自主研发的分布式框架在业界享有盛誉,本文将深入剖析阿里分布式框架,探讨其在云计算领域的核心竞争力。

阿里分布式框架,揭秘阿里巴巴在云计算领域的核心竞争力,阿里分布式框架dubbo

图片来源于网络,如有侵权联系删除

阿里分布式框架概述

阿里分布式框架是阿里巴巴集团针对大规模分布式系统开发而研发的一套开源框架,它涵盖了服务注册与发现、配置管理、服务治理、负载均衡、消息队列、分布式事务、分布式缓存等多个方面,旨在解决分布式系统开发中的痛点,提高系统性能和稳定性。

阿里分布式框架的核心技术

1、服务注册与发现

阿里分布式框架采用服务注册与发现机制,实现服务间的动态调用,服务提供者将自身信息注册到注册中心,服务消费者通过注册中心获取服务提供者的地址,从而实现服务调用,这种机制保证了服务的高可用性和动态伸缩性。

2、配置管理

阿里分布式框架提供了统一的配置管理服务,支持配置的热更新和回滚,服务提供者和消费者通过配置中心获取系统配置,降低了配置变更带来的风险。

3、服务治理

阿里分布式框架提供了一套完善的服务治理体系,包括服务监控、服务限流、服务熔断等,通过服务治理,可以保证系统在面临高并发、高可用场景下的稳定运行。

4、负载均衡

阿里分布式框架内置了负载均衡功能,可根据请求的负载情况动态分配到不同的服务实例,这有助于提高系统吞吐量和资源利用率。

阿里分布式框架,揭秘阿里巴巴在云计算领域的核心竞争力,阿里分布式框架dubbo

图片来源于网络,如有侵权联系删除

5、消息队列

阿里分布式框架支持多种消息队列,如Kafka、RabbitMQ等,通过消息队列,可以实现服务间的异步通信,降低系统耦合度。

6、分布式事务

阿里分布式框架提供了分布式事务解决方案,支持两阶段提交、补偿事务等模式,这有助于保证分布式系统中数据的一致性。

7、分布式缓存

阿里分布式框架支持多种分布式缓存,如Redis、Memcached等,通过分布式缓存,可以降低系统对数据库的压力,提高数据访问速度。

阿里分布式框架的优势

1、高可用性

阿里分布式框架采用服务注册与发现、负载均衡等技术,确保系统在面临高并发、高可用场景下的稳定运行。

2、高性能

阿里分布式框架,揭秘阿里巴巴在云计算领域的核心竞争力,阿里分布式框架dubbo

图片来源于网络,如有侵权联系删除

阿里分布式框架通过负载均衡、分布式缓存等技术,提高系统吞吐量和资源利用率,满足大规模业务需求。

3、易用性

阿里分布式框架提供了一套完善的API和开发文档,降低了分布式系统开发的门槛。

4、开源

阿里分布式框架作为开源项目,具有较高的社区活跃度和技术积累,有利于用户交流和共同进步。

阿里分布式框架是阿里巴巴在云计算领域的一项重要成果,它为用户提供了高效、稳定、易用的分布式系统开发解决方案,随着云计算市场的不断发展,阿里分布式框架将继续发挥其核心竞争力,助力更多企业实现数字化转型。

标签: #阿里分布式框架

黑狐家游戏
  • 评论列表

留言评论